有办法使用CSS在子类的基础上设置父背景颜色。CSS中有一种选择器叫做伪类选择器,可以选择父元素的特定状态或关系。利用伪类选择器,我们可以通过在子元素上应用特定的类或属性,来改变父元素的背景颜色。
例如,我们可以使用:hover伪类选择器来实现当鼠标悬停在子元素上时改变父元素的背景颜色。以下是一个示例代码:
HTML:
<div class="parent">
<div class="child">子元素</div>
</div>
CSS:
.parent {
background-color: #ccc; /* 设置默认父背景颜色 */
}
.child:hover {
background-color: #f00; /* 鼠标悬停时子元素背景颜色 */
}
在上述示例中,当鼠标悬停在子元素上时,父元素的背景颜色会变为红色。
请注意,这只是使用CSS伪类选择器实现的一种方法。在实际开发中,根据具体需求和场景,还可以使用其他CSS特性和技巧来实现类似的效果。
腾讯云相关产品:无相关产品与该问题直接关联。
更多关于CSS伪类选择器的详细信息,请参考:CSS伪类选择器介绍
领取专属 10元无门槛券
手把手带您无忧上云